Practical Steps for Collecting and Storing Rainwater

Collecting rainwater efficiently starts with selecting the right containers. Water butts and barrels are popular choices for rainwater harvesting due to their capacity and ease of use. When choosing storage, consider size, material durability, and placement to ensure sustainable water storage suited to your garden’s scale and available space.

Next, optimising rain capture relies on properly installed guttering systems. Connect gutters to your water butts with sealed downpipes to direct rainwater effectively, minimising loss. Positioning is crucial—ensure gutters and pipes are clear of debris to maximise flow during rainfall.

To maintain water quality, fitting first flush diverters is essential. These devices reroute initial runoff containing contaminants away from storage, protecting your collected rainwater. Basic filtration systems, such as mesh strainers on inlets, help prevent leaves and debris from entering water butts.

For homeowners keen on UK rainwater collection, these steps form an accessible foundation. Combined, they help ensure collected rainwater remains clean and readily available, supporting environmentally conscious gardening with reusable water resources.

Legal and Environmental Considerations in the UK

Navigating UK water regulations is essential for effective rainwater harvesting. Legally, collecting rainwater for garden use is generally permitted, but understanding specific rainwater use laws ensures compliance, especially if systems connect to mains water or affect local drainage.

Environmental guidelines encourage eco-friendly gardening by promoting responsible water usage practices. Using rainwater reduces demand on treated water supplies, supporting sustainable water management. However, users should avoid excessive runoff that may impact nearby ecosystems or cause flooding.

Government initiatives sometimes offer grants or incentives for installing sustainable water systems. These support adopting rainwater harvesting methods, aligning with national goals for reducing water consumption and environmental impact.

System Setup and Equipment for a Sustainable Garden

Integrating rainwater filter systems into your British garden irrigation setup enhances water quality and system efficiency. Start by selecting durable containers designed for the UK climate, such as UV-resistant water butts, ensuring longevity despite frequent rainy and chilly weather. Connection points need robust fittings to prevent leaks, so opt for corrosion-resistant materials like stainless steel or high-grade plastic.

Incorporate eco-gardening tools such as first flush diverters and mesh filters to keep debris and contaminants out of storage tanks. These components protect water quality and reduce maintenance needs. A typical setup includes:

  • Water butts connected to gutter downpipes via sealed pipes
  • Filter systems installed at inlets to remove leaves and sediment
  • Overflow outlets to manage excess water safely

Efficient taps and hose fittings facilitate easy water distribution, allowing you to irrigate plants manually or connect to automated systems. Remember, proper installation aligns with British garden irrigation standards to optimize water use while minimizing waste.

By configuring equipment thoughtfully, you achieve a practical, sustainable irrigation system that supports eco-friendly gardening and maximizes the benefits of rainwater harvesting.

Maintenance, Optimization, and Troubleshooting

Maintaining your rainwater harvesting system is crucial for lasting performance. Regular rain barrel cleaning prevents algae buildup and debris accumulation that can contaminate stored water, preserving water quality for garden use. Aim to clean water butts at least twice a year, especially before the wetter seasons in the UK.

Optimizing water collection involves inspecting guttering and filter systems frequently. Clear leaves and sediment from mesh strainers and first flush diverters to ensure unobstructed flow. During dry spells, maximize storage by reducing water outlet usage and sealing any leaks promptly.

Troubleshooting common issues starts with identifying leaks, blockages, or malfunctioning components. For instance, overflow outlets might clog with debris, causing backups; carefully clean these to restore function. If water smells or looks murky, check filters and consider adding additional filtration to suit your specific environment.

Implementing these water system maintenance steps enhances system longevity, ensuring efficient rainwater harvesting year-round. This hands-on approach helps gardeners maintain sustainable water storage that aligns with UK weather patterns and eco-friendly garden goals.
